A leading transport operator in Greater London is looking for an Assistant Engineering Manager to oversee vehicle maintenance at Wood Green Garage. You will lead a team, ensuring adherence to safety practices and efficient servicing of vehicles.

The ideal candidate should have a strong engineering background, ideally with a vocational qualification or degree in a relevant field.

The role includes responsibilities such as team supervision, reporting to the Engineering Manager, and ensuring depot security.

A competitive starting salary and benefits are offered.
